Blue Ribbon Fried Chicken

Chicken restaurant · Midtown West

2

@eater

"Blue Ribbon Fried Chicken has closed its doors in Hell’s Kitchen. The restaurant sold fried chicken by the piece, in bowls with pickles and slaw, and sandwiches." - Eater Staff
